Tackling Robust Sea Angling Gear

Venturing out into the sea for substantial sea catching requires dedicated gear built to handle considerable game. This isn't your average shoreline casting; we’re talking about equipment designed to battle significant force. Expect heavy-action poles crafted from resilient materials like fiberglass, paired with large winders possessing strong drag. Cord selection is equally important, often involving braided lines with outstanding breaking strain and reduced give. Don’t forget essential accessories like strong connectors, robust hooks and reliable rigging. Carp Equipment

Equipping yourself for a rewarding carp outing requires the right equipment. From robust sticks designed to handle powerful mirror runs, to reliable spools that offer smooth and consistent retrieve, every component plays a vital role. Beyond the basics, consider a selection of rigging, including baitholders, cord, and bobbers. A well-stocked tackle box should also feature various sinkers to adapt to different situations. Don't forget accessories such as bite alarms and a durable net to safely secure your trophy common.
